Output f868964862dcccbd03391f25c62840a0b1da46f0f93964052f52d5a37523c954:0

value
77210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 69173c5059b6eb5df1ba4b95218d586403c34114 OP_EQUALVERIFY OP_CHECKSIG
address
1AafnaeKHbYndHYAgDm6QtPDhZHt7kvs6a
transaction
f868964862dcccbd03391f25c62840a0b1da46f0f93964052f52d5a37523c954
spent
true